Robbie Williams has denied claims he was on drugs during his comeback performance earlier this month on The X Factor, The Mirror reports. Rumours that Robbie was high spread after his wide-eyed performance of Bodies, but the singer has insisted it was simply down to nerves and too much caffeine. "People are alluding to the fact that I may have been high on something but I can only say I wasn't - because I wasn't," Robbie explained. "Unless someone spiked my drink and I would have noticed. I know what various drugs feel like. It's the same as the deer in headlights, the deer's not on anything other than fear. I'd had a few coffees before I went on, that's all. I didn't feel like the seasoned pro I am. It felt a bit alien. I maybe should've done a few other shows before the big one."
